Key responsibilities

Key Responsibilities

  1. Nursing Supervision & Operations

Oversee daily nursing operations across all units.

Ensure optimal staffing, delegation, and adherence to care standards.

Conduct nursing rounds, quality spot checks, and manage escalated clinical cases.

  1. Leadership & Performance Management

Handle staff discipline, attendance, and behavioral issues.

Monitor performance, conduct appraisals, and mentor underperforming staff.

Foster a culture of accountability and continuous improvement.

  1. Clinical Education & Training

Plan and implement orientation, CME, and skill enhancement programs.

Conduct bedside teaching, case reviews, and simulation drills.

Ensure nurses maintain core competencies and renew certifications.

  1. Clinical Competency Evaluation

Conduct regular skill assessments and return demonstrations.

Ensure adherence to clinical procedures and documentation standards.

Address skill gaps through targeted coaching and follow-up.

  1. Documentation & Compliance Oversight

Audit nursing documentation for completeness and accuracy.

Ensure timely handovers, vital recordings, and incident reporting.

Identify and rectify recurring documentation errors.

  1. Infection Control & Patient Safety

Enforce infection control protocols and monitor compliance.

Support IPC initiatives and participate in safety audits.

Take part in patient safety rounds and incident investigations.

  1. Mentorship & Professional Role Modelling

Model professionalism, empathy, and ethical practice.

Mentor junior nurses and students in clinical and soft skills.

Guide staff in career advancement and certification planning.

  1. Quality Assurance & Accreditation Support

Participate in quality audits, indicator reviews, and action plans.

Lead or contribute to quality improvement and accreditation activities.

Desired candidate profile

  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in nursing (required); Postgraduate qualification in Nursing Education, Clinical Teaching, or Healthcare Management (preferred).
  • Certification: Registration with an appropriate licensing authority; specialty-specific training & certificates for Nurse Specialist are required.
  • Experience: Minimum of 5 years of hospital nursing experience, with at least 2 years in a supervisory
  • Skills: Strong leadership, critical thinking, communication, team coordination, and organizational skills.
